Tell us about yourself

I began my career as an admissions counselor and transitioned to the school counseling profession. For over 25 years, I have been supporting high school students in finding their purpose and pathway. Once I left the school system, families asked me to continue helping their high school students, and I opened GuidED Consulting. What keeps me going is the excitement students have in the college process, where they discover their talents and abilities. To experience their sense of achievement and confidence is amazing. Having someone believe in their capacity and guide them through avenues and resources as they find their pathway is my purpose!

What are the top tips you'd give to anyone looking to start, run and grow a business today?

  1. Ask yourself why and how the business connects with your purpose.
  2. Speak with others who have started a similar business to understand challenges.
  3. Face the obstacles with an open mind and adapt as needed.
